Bourgogne Wines, The First Step Towards the Notion of Terroir Seminar

Bourgogne Wines: The First Step Towards the Notion of Terroir Seminar

 mywinepal  April 5, 2025

Did you know that Canada is a very important market for French, Bourgogne, wines?  We are the third largest market in volume and sixth largest market in term of value.  The Canadian Bourgogne market is weighted toward white wines, particularly from Chablis. Our seminar today introduced us to some Bourgogne wine regions that we may not have much familiarity, but…

A Perfect Pairing: How the Vancouver International Wine Festival Supports Bard on the Beach

 mywinepal  April 1, 2025

The Vancouver International Wine Festival (VanWineFest) has been a staple in the city’s wine scene since its inception in 1979. Originally a one-day event at the Hotel Vancouver featuring just a single winery – Robert Mondavi – the festival has since grown into one of North America’s largest and most prestigious wine festivals.
